Wagering Calculation

Understanding wagering requirements is critical to turning bonus funds into withdrawable cash. Every bonus comes with a multiplier (e.g., 35x) applied to either the bonus amount alone or the deposit plus bonus. Let’s break it down with real numbers.

Example: You deposit $100 and receive a 100% match bonus of $100. The wagering requirement is 35x the bonus amount only.

Formula: Total Wagering = Bonus × Wagering Multiplier

Total Wagering = $100 × 35 = $3,500

You must place bets totaling $3,500 before the bonus funds convert to cash. Now, consider the house edge. On a typical slot with 96% RTP, the house edge is 4%. The expected loss during wagering is:

Expected Loss = Total Wagering × House Edge

Expected Loss = $3,500 × 0.04 = $140

Since your bonus is only $100, the expected loss exceeds the bonus value. This means statistically you will lose more than the bonus amount. To minimise risk, focus on games with high RTP (98% or more) and low variance. Always check the bonus terms for game contribution percentages — slots usually contribute 100%, while table games contribute far less.

Insider Advice

Responsible gambling tools are available to help you stay in control. After logging in, go to your account settings and set:

  • Deposit limits: Daily, weekly, or monthly caps on how much you can deposit.
  • Session limits: Automatic logout after a set playtime (e.g., 1 hour).
  • Loss limits: Stop play after losing a predefined amount.
  • Self-exclusion: Temporarily or permanently block access to your account for a chosen period.

Using these tools does not affect your ability to withdraw existing funds, but it prevents impulsive decisions. Always gamble with money you can afford to lose.
